Name the systems and their functions for the human body.

Explanation:

  • skeletal system— it help you to give shape to your body.
  • digestive system— it help you to digest your food.
  • muscular system—it help you to move your body.
  • urinary system—it help you to throw urine and unnecessary excrete from your body.
  • respiratory system—it helps you in respiration which is very important for surviving.
  • circulatory system—it helps to circulate blood in different parts of your body.
